Communism: A theoretical economic system characterized by the collective ownership of property and by the organization of labor for the common advantage of all members. A system of government in which the state plans and controls the economy and a single, often authoritarian party holds power, claiming to make progress toward a higher social order in which all goods are equally shared by the people.

Oligarchy: organized into powerful families, where the children are raised and groomed simply to propagate and advance the power of the oligarchy, usually at the expense of the governed. Oligarchies often arise as a natural course of maturing of a republic, as one family gains supremacy over all of the others.
